Meet the Bostitch 3-1/4 in. angled coil galvanized nails — a purpose-built fastening solution for demanding exterior wood projects. These 11-gauge nails (3-1/4" long, 0.12" diameter) are crafted from galvanized steel and designed for smooth feeding from a 15-degree angled coil nailer, delivering consistent drive performance in tight spaces.
The 15-degree angled coil design, along with a sturdy wire collated finish, pairs with a screw shank to provide exceptional holding power and resistance to back-out. The round head sits flush for a clean appearance, while the diamond point promotes easy entry and reduces driving resistance, helping you complete jobs faster with fewer jams.

Gauge and length: 11 gauge (0.12") diameter, 3-1/4" length for strong, durable joints.

Coil angle and drive: 15-degree angled coil for efficient feeding from compatible nailers; wire-collated for reliable performance.

Shank and point: Screw shank delivers superior withdrawal resistance; diamond point ensures clean penetration with less wandering.

Finish and material: Galvanized steel finish resists corrosion, making them a solid choice for outdoor or moisture-prone environments.

Head style: Round head provides a secure seat and a neat finish.

Packaging: 2,700 nails per box, boxed packaging designed for easy loading and transport.
Who benefits from these nails? Carpenters, property maintenance pros, and DIY enthusiasts tackling exterior framing, fencing, decking, cladding, or shelter projects where lasting corrosion resistance and strong pull-out performance are essential. The combination of galvanized coating, screw shank, and diamond point translates to faster installation, fewer drive jams, and reliable performance in challenging conditions.
Practical tips for best results: use a compatible 15-degree angled coil nailer, match nail length to your substrate, and avoid driving into extremely dense hardwoods without a pilot hole. Keep nails dry and clean to preserve the galvanization, and plan reloads around the 2,700-count box to maintain momentum on longer outdoor builds.
